Which was a purpose of Spanish and Portuguese voyages of exploration? A. studying the governments of other countries around the
world B. investigating major world religions to bring back to their countries C. establishing sea routes to the Indies to make profits from trade D. claiming lands for settling convicts
The major purpose of Spanish and Portuguese voyages of exploration were establishing sea routes to the Indies to make profits from trade (C). The seafaring exploration led to the discovery by Europeans of the Americas which was not the initial purpose of the voyages.
